Job Description

Service Now is seeking a Senior Advisory Pre-Sales Enterprise Architect to join our Team. Must understand and the Insurance industry and have experience of working with insurance industry platforms and systems of record (Guidewire, Duckcreek, EIS etc).

The Enterprise Architecture Team is part of our pre-sales organization focused on building credibility and trust with the technical leaders in our largest customers by developing cross-functional strategies and solutions. Our team brings technical expertise, real-world experience, strong executive engagement skills and an inspirational mindset to help our customers understand the opportunities of the "platform of platforms" vision. We act as technical leaders for our customers' most complex solutions, designed to ensure that they can realize the value they need.

We do this by leveraging best practice and industry standards to build customer trust and architect best-in-class solutions.

While collaborating with customers, partners, and the wider Service Now sales team, the right candidate will create and communicate high-level architectures and strategies that are both written and verbal, to audiences up to and including the CIO/CTO level. The Enterprise Architect will elegantly articulate the advantage of Service Now being built on a single cloud platform consisting of a single user interface, one code base and one data model.

The Enterprise Architect will also lead and participate in the delivery of workshops, best practice overviews, and educational sessions to existing customers and partners.

What you get to do in this role:
  • Engage with customer executives to identify pain points and opportunities to deliver value and then translate them into solutions from Service Now
  • Work with a wide variety of customers, colleagues, and partners to help them understand the power of the Now platform and the potential opportunities of the future of work
  • Lead architecture and design engagements to demonstrate how Service Now meets the needs of strategic customers, including; IT Transformation, Digital Products/Services, Platform as a Service, Enterprise Service Management, and the co‑creation of industry specific solutions.
  • Understand the business strategy of the customer and articulate how Service Now can enable and deliver value to their organization, seamlessly integrating into their current and future technology landscape
  • Understand the detail behind the Service Now and platform of platforms architecture and communicate it at various levels
  • Understand the Insurance industry and have experience of working with insurance industry platforms and systems of record (Guidewire, Duckcreek, EIS etc).
  • Work with architecture development methods, modelling approaches and architecture patterns for integration
  • Interact at multiple levels within a customer account (Enterprise Architects, Domain Architects, Directors, VPs, and CXOs) and maintain these relationships throughout their customer journey.
  • Provide thought leadership and collaborate with internal Service Now business units
  • Identify, lead and contribute to the creation of best practices, white papers, workshops, etc
